INEC Recruitment Guide for Adhoc Staff 2026 – www.inecnigeria.org

The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) regularly engages adhoc staff to support various electoral activities across Nigeria. These temporary roles play a vital part in ensuring smooth conduct of elections, including voter accreditation, result collation, and polling unit management. Many Nigerians, including students, NYSC members, civil servants, and professionals, look forward to these opportunities because they offer valuable experience and allowances while contributing to the democratic process.

As of April 2026, INEC has already conducted adhoc staff recruitment for the 2026 FCT Area Council Election. The official recruitment portal opened on Monday, 29 December 2025 at 8:00am and closed on Saturday, 19 January 2026 at 12:00 midnight. This exercise was specifically for eligible Nigerians residing in the Federal Capital Territory who wished to serve during the FCT Area Council polls. The recruitment targeted positions such as presiding officers, assistant presiding officers, polling unit officers, and other support roles essential for election day operations.

INEC emphasizes that adhoc staff recruitment occurs on a needs basis, usually ahead of specific elections like off-cycle governorship polls, area council elections, or by-elections. There is no fixed nationwide annual recruitment date. Instead, the commission announces vacancies through its official channels whenever the need arises. Interested individuals should monitor updates closely because opportunities fill up quickly once the portal opens.

It is important to note that several fake websites and misleading announcements have circulated online claiming to offer INEC adhoc staff recruitment for 2026. The commission has issued public notices warning Nigerians against these scams. Always verify information directly from INEC’s official platforms to protect your personal details and avoid fraud.

How to apply for AdHoc Recruitment 2026/2027

To apply for future INEC adhoc staff positions, follow these straightforward steps. First, visit the official INEC website at https://www.inecnigeria.org/ or the dedicated recruitment portal at https://pres.inecnigeria.org/. Review the eligibility criteria for each available position carefully, as requirements vary by role. Common qualifications include being a Nigerian citizen, possessing a minimum educational qualification such as SSCE or higher, and having a valid means of identification.

Next, register or log in on the portal if you are a returning applicant. New applicants create an account by providing accurate personal information. Complete the online form with details such as your name, contact information, educational background, and preferred role. Upload required documents, which may include your passport photograph, educational certificates, and proof of residence. Submit the application and print out the acknowledgement slip for your records. Details entered cannot be edited after submission, so double-check everything before finalizing.

INEC often provides training for shortlisted candidates to equip them with the knowledge needed for election duties. Successful adhoc staff receive allowances based on their roles and the duration of engagement. Serving as adhoc staff not only earns you some income but also gives you firsthand insight into Nigeria’s electoral system.
